New Crypto Exchange for India as Popularity Continues to Increase

A new exchange called Coinome has been launched in India. The exchange is backed by BillDesk, one of India’s leading payment services companies.

With its headquarters in Mumbai, Coinome promises to be the first crypto-platform in the country to allow instant onboarding via electronic Know Your Customer (e-KYC) verification. This will be attractive for new investors as it would mean they could start trading immediately.

It is indeed a solution for micro-transactions. How? All the big exchanges in India provide service of internal transfer where person can send money to other users without actually creating transaction on Blockchain. It is simple account-to-account transaction with zero fees and instant transfer.
When more and more exchanges open in a country, larger userbase which currently using international wallets or exchange solutions will turn to local exchanges. When majority is using such exchanges, exchanges can come mainstream as a payment gateway with option of internal transfer and people can use that as merchant service and send/receive payment instantly.

It's intriguing to know that adoption will be the true fight-back against the choice of the RBI to ban Bitcoins in India (not that it has been banned, but going by the recent slur of media articles and certain representative's thoughts on Bitcoin, it seems like they aren't interested in having Bitcoin legalized which gets me worried a bit). With a prominent and popular payment provider in India (Billdesk) backing a cryptocurrency exchange and several other onboarding startups in the cryptocurrency sphere, it makes a good combination against any efforts by the central bank to restrict Bitcoins or altcoins as a form of payment processing. I hope that Bitcoins, if they have to be regulated, be regulated but not banned or restricted for used in the country. There's already a lot of investors pouring into the market and it seems highly likely that more exchanges like coinome pop up and regulators are forced to just regulate but not restrict.
